About G. Duchêne
G. Duchêne is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Radiation,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Condensed Matter Physics and Spectroscopy, having authored 58 papers that have together received 829 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nuclear physics research studies (45 papers), Nuclear Physics and Applications (26 papers), Astronomical and nuclear sciences (18 papers), Atomic and Molecular Physics (14 papers), Particle Detector Development and Performance (10 papers), Radiation Detection and Scintillator Technologies (10 papers),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(8 papers) and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(783 citations), Radiation (324 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(340 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(50 citations) and Spectroscopy (64 citations). G. Duchêne has collaborated with scholars based in France, United Kingdom and Bulgaria. Frequent co-authors include F.A. Beck, D. Curien, T. Byrski, G. de France, B. Haas, P.J. Twin, O. Stézowski, F. Azaiez, I. Deloncle and N. Redon. Their work appears in journals such as The European Physical Journal A,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research Section A Accelerators Spectrometers Detectors and Associated Equipment, Physics Letters B, Nuclear Physics A and Physical Review Letters.
